2 The Houston Public Library (HPL) Community Engagement Team offers the community a variety of free services provided by the Houston Public Library as well as use of the HPL Mobile Express unit! 1
3 Preschool Courses Houston Public Library s Improv Puppet (HIP) Theatre It s show time at HIP Theatre! Our storytime on wheels provides a formative atmosphere for the youth, encouraging them to get their creative juices flowing and setting their imaginations free. Our captivating selection of puppets along with their unique vibrant personalities helps break down barriers with children and opens the pathways for early literacy. Learning through play is fundamental to a child s education; our puppet theater offers children an engaging way to interact and explore their knowledge of the world and expand their vocabulary. Average Course Time: 30 minutes LEGO TM Education - Duplo One of the most important parts of a young child s developing mind is learning how to be creative. This class teaches science, technology, engineering, and math (STEM) concepts by using LEGO TM Duplo kits to introduce simple machines to young students. Average Course Time: minutes Pop Up Library Pop Up Library focuses on literacy development and learning efforts during early childhood. It incorporates activities in the areas of math, science and creative arts. The Pop Up Library is a transportable unit equipped with shelving, seating and books containing exciting incentives. This unit can be re-configured to fit any space. The library includes English and Spanish language materials, such as FLIP kits, e-readers, and ipads. Average Course Time: 30 minutes, 1-2 sessions 2
4 Preschool Courses (continued) Pop Up Library TOO Pop Up Library TOO is an expanded version of our famous Pop Up Library program that focuses on the literacy development and learning efforts of children with various special learning needs. It incorporates books, technology and sensory learning activities that are fun and enjoyable. The Pop Up Library TOO is a transportable unit equipped with seating and books containing exciting incentives and take home activities to continue the learning fun! This unit can be re-configured to fit any space. Average Course Time: 1.5 hours, 1-2 sessions Storytime With our storytime sessions, our talented Mobile Express instructors will read books to children in a relaxed and fun atmosphere. Storytime will include books from the HPL collection, providing a variety of stories that are fun, educational and exciting! Average Course Time: 30 minutes Storytime Fitness Storytime Fitness combines reading, advocacy, kids and fun. Children go on a fun and whimsical adventure where active learning and literacy are not only fun but good for their health. Storytime Fitness includes books and DVD presentations that teaches the importance of nutrition and engages children in a 30 minute kid-friendly fitness activity. Average Course Time: 45 minutes TumbleBook Library TumbleBook Library is an online digital storytime geared for families available through the HPL database. In this course children and families will learn how to access TumbleBook Library through the HPL website. They will have an opportunity to sample the online texts available through the program. Average Course Time: minutes 3

8 Young Adult Courses (Age 12-18) 3D Printing 3D printing has the potential to change the world we live in today by putting rapid prototyping, customizable products in reach of our community. Literacy in basic 3D modeling and manufacturing is an essential skill for future STEM success. In this course students will learn how to be more than inventors; they will become makers by using various types of 3D modeling software and printing actual physical objects that they have designed and modeled themselves. Average Course Time: 3 hours, 1-2 sessions Brainfuse Tutoring* Brainfuse is a website that offers online homework help and tutoring to connect students to tutors at anytime and anywhere. Brainfuse also offers the Brainfuse Learning Suite, with one-to-one learning solutions for students of all ages via the Internet. The features for the Brainfuse Learning Suite include Live Homework Help, Writing Lab, the ultimate writing and proofreading service and Skills Center Resource Library, a robust library of worksheets, videos and sample problems that further a student s subject comprehension. Average Course Time: 1.5 hours, 1-2 sessions littlebits Unleash your creativity with these easy-to-use electronic building blocks. In this class you will be provided with the ultimate invention toolbox empowering students to build, prototype, and learn about gadgets. Students will discover building modules activated by light, sound and other sensory triggers. Average Course Time: 1.5 hours, 1-2 sessions * Requires Library Card 7

10 Young Adult Courses (continued) Raspberry Pi Our Raspberry Pi program combines technology and creativity using the innovative new Raspberry Pi computer, a credit card sized computer complete in a single circuit board. Students will use it along with other hardware to learn how to make and program whatever they can imagine, including creating their own radio station, mixing board, weather station, and more! Average Course Time: hours, 1-2 sessions Reel Teen Learn how to make a movie! In this class, we will go over some of the fundamentals of movie-making. Students will produce, direct, and star in their own films while learning how to edit video and add sound! Average Course Time: hours, 4 sessions Video Games and STEM Portal 2 This is a multi-part course taught by our instructors on simple videogame level design and applied physics. Using the award winning game Portal 2, we will delve into the basics of video game level design. This course teaches STEM in a fun and engaging way. Average Course Time: 2-3 hours, 1-4 sessions Minecraft Build worlds with Minecraft! The instructors will guide students through creative and team building skills via our Minecraft EDU server. This class encourages students to explore their imaginations, to develop problem solving abilities, to work in teams on a variety of activites, and get the chance to apply critical thinking skills by competing against other teams! Average Course Time: hours, or 30 minutes per group of 14 9
11 Young Adult Courses (continued) Rocket Frenzy This action-packed course will focus on rockets and the physics of rocket flight by incorporating science, technology, engineering, and math (STEM) into a fun, engaging, and challenging activity. Students will learn the basics of forces and the responses to external forces. They will have an opportunity to match their ingenuity with the limits of Newton s Laws of Physics in order to design their own model rocket that is aerodynamically sound. Participants must provide authorization and space to launch rockets. Average Course Time: 2 hours Video Game Design Kodu Game Lab Kodu Game Lab is a fun and easy to use videogame maker. Through its user-friendly interface, students can learn some of the basic concepts of design and programming, without having to learn a programming language! This is perfect for kids and teens who want to learn a little about videogame design. Average Course Time: hours, 4-6 sessions 10

Average Course Time: 1.5 hours, 1-2 sessions Citizenship Class This is a month-long class designed to guide students through the naturalization process, prepare the students for the interview, and increase their chances of becoming a U.S. citizen. Classes held in English only. Average Course Time: 1.5 hours, 4 sessions Computer Basics 1-4 A four-part course teaches the fundamentals of computers. Students will learn the main components of computers, types of computers and basic terminology. They will also be exposed to the workings of the Windows 7 Operating system, Internet fundamentals and the terminology associated with them. This introductory course is perfect for beginner to intermediate users with little experience using PC s. Average Course Time: hours, 4 sessions * Requires Library Card 11
13 Adult Courses (continued) English as Second Language (ESL) ESL classes are offered to help non-native speakers communicate in English. These classes explore all aspects of the English language, through group and class discussion, dialogue, and pronunciation practice, as well as vocabulary and grammar. Emphasis is on practical every day English and communication skills. Instruction is offered at multiple levels to provide English instruction from Basic to Advanced. Average Course Time: hours/session Mango Languages* Mango Languages immerse you in real, everyday conversations in multiple languages, including Spanish, French, German, Italian, Japanese, Mandarin Chinese, Russian, and more. ESL classes are also available. Average Course Time: hours, 1-2 sessions Houston Public Library (HPL) Programs and Services The HPL orientation seminar focuses on introducing participants to the library system through an overview of databases and services. Participants can also obtain a library card during orientation. By the end of the course students will be familiar with HPL s website and Neighborhood Library programming. Average Course Time: hours Workforce Development This class provides helpful tips to job seekers who are job searching. Job seekers will develop skills on résumé writing, job searching and interview techniques. This class is ideally for job seekers that want to improve or learn new skills. Average Course Time: hours, 1-4 sessions Adult Basic Education This class provides guidance for pupils with a desire for higher education through detailed interactive lesson plans, which encompasses all 4 of the newly designed GED subjects. Our curriculum includes: Reasoning through Language Arts, Mathematical Reasoning, Science, and Social Studies. Upon completion of this course we want our students to have a better grasp of the basic skills taught in a four-year high school program and in turn open doors for them to pursue a professional career in their field of choice. Average Course Time: hours, 5 sessions Microsoft Office This three part class is offered in two flavors: MS Word and MS Excel. Students will become master document and spreadsheet editors as they work on exercises that illustrate the principles of the Microsoft suite. In the Excel class students will be able to create, edit and modify spreadsheets, while learning advanced formatting and mathematical operations and tools. Microsoft Word will enable students to create and edit documents and also understand Word s comprehensive language, formatting and styles tools. Average Course Time: hours, 3 sessions * Requires Library Card 12
14 Adult Courses (Age 18+) Learning Express* Learning Express is an online database that includes texts, exams and workbooks pertaining to GED, ABE, Citizenship, Job Skills and K-12 resources. Students will have an opportunity to sample the online texts available through the program. The course is expected to take 2 hours for learners that possess average computer skills. If the learners are new to computers the course is expected to take place over 2-3 sessions to build the comfort level in utilizing the program. Average Course Time: hours, 1-2 sessions Gaming Video games are used as an effective learning tool to help motivate people with problem solving techniques. They help students process information much faster and improve on their gaming and physical fundamentals. These games can have a great effect on health, well-being and fitness. Average Course Time: 60 minutes Mousing & Keyboarding Basics This class is for anyone who would like to improve their keyboarding skills. Beginners and advanced computer users will benefit from the keyboarding practice. Type faster and more accurately with the resources we provide. Students will learn how to master the mouse using various exercises. Learn how to use drop down menus, Internet links, and copy and paste features. Average Course Time: hours, 1-2 sessions Internet Basics A two-part class where students explore the possibilities of the World Wide Web and how to access its many features. By the end of this course students will learn how to connect to the internet using a browser, perform basic searches and learn how to use s. Average Course Time: hours, 1-2 sessions * Requires Library Card 13
